Output 685799012cd58dedc85edc577237ad1c0f6faa629bfbe4ccf057262d4d1e6150:0

value
18499450
script pubkey
OP_0 OP_PUSHBYTES_20 8cafbd7ee353976405b4f9eac233c7c1b35c7f52
address
ltc1q3jhm6lhr2wtkgpd5l84vyv78cxe4cl6j4u575t
transaction
685799012cd58dedc85edc577237ad1c0f6faa629bfbe4ccf057262d4d1e6150
spent
true